Early Childhood and Education

Todd Andrew Howard was born and raised in Lower Macungie Township, Pennsylvania. His love for video games began at a young age, propelling him to seek an education that would eventually shape his profession. He finished his studies at the College of William and Mary in 1993, specializing in computer technology and business administration.

Bethesda Softworks Career

Howard’s remarkable career with Bethesda Softworks began in 1994. Notably, he served as Game Director as well as Executive Producer for “Fallout 3.” Prior to that, he was instrumental in the development of “The Elder Scrolls: Oblivion,” which was named Game of the Year in 2006.

Todd Howard’s Current Job

Howard is now working as the Game Director and Executive Producer at Bethesda Game Studios. Furthermore, he has had a significant impact on games such as “Fallout 3” and the legendary “The Elder Scrolls” video game series.
